Can you freeze apple sauce for dogs?

Yes, you can freeze apple sauce for dogs! The best way to do so is to put the sauce in a food-safe container, or sealable bag or airtight plastic container. By doing this, you are ensuring that the apple sauce will stay fresh and in good condition while in the freezer.

Make sure to leave some headspace at the top of the container to allow for the sauces to expand while freezing. Label the container with the freezing date and thawing instructions. When you are ready to thaw the apple sauce, simply leave it in the refrigerator overnight or remove it from the freezer and place it in a bowl of warm water.

Once thawed, make sure to stir the apple sauce before giving it to your dog!.

How much applesauce can a dog eat?

At minimum, veterinarians recommend that dogs not eat more than 10% of their daily caloric intake in treats and snacks. As applesauce is generally calorie dense, it is recommended that dogs consume no more than a few tablespoons at a time.

Excessive consumption of applesauce can result in digestive upset in the form of vomiting and diarrhea. Additionally, the high sugar content of applesauce can cause negative reactions for some dogs. If feeding applesauce to your dog, it is important that the applesauce you offer is unsweetened and made without any extra additives.

Feeding the dog applesauce that is homemade is the best way to ensure the applesauce has no added ingredients. It is also important to keep in mind that applesauce should not constitute a large portion of your dog’s daily diet.

To be safe, you should also check with your veterinarian to make sure applesauce is an appropriate treat for your dog.

What food Cannot be given to dogs?

There are certain types of food that should not be given to dogs, as they can be unsafe or unhealthy. In general, some of the food items that should be avoided include chocolate and caffeine, as they contain toxic ingredients that can be very dangerous for dogs.

Other food that should be avoided includes onions, garlic, grapes and raisins, as these can cause digestive upset, as well as alcohol, which can lead to severe illnesses or even death. Raw eggs, dairy, and uncooked bones should also be avoided, as they can cause digestive upset or other health issues.

In addition, nuts, particularly macadamia, are toxic to dogs and should be avoided. Finally, human medicines and supplements, as well as any foods that have spoiled or gone bad, can also be dangerous and should not be given to dogs.

Is peanut butter good for a dog?

Yes, peanut butter can be a great treat for dogs in moderation. Peanut butter is full of healthy fats, vitamins, niacin, and proteins which can be beneficial for a dog’s health. However, certain peanut butter brands may contain xylitol, a artificial sweetener which is toxic to dogs, so it is important to check the ingredient list before feeding peanut butter to your pup.

A lot of dogs absolutely love peanut butter and it can keep them entertained for hours if you buy a toy that can be filled with it. Always make sure that you are monitoring the amount of peanut butter you give your pup, as too much of a good thing can lead to obesity.

If you are purchasing a peanut butter treat for your pup, make sure to select something that is all-natural with no added sugar.

How long do homemade dog treats last in the freezer?

Homemade dog treats can typically last about 6 months when stored in the freezer. It is best to store the treats in an airtight container or freezer-safe bag to reduce the risk of freezer burn. You can also mark the date on the container or bag so you know when the treats were made.

For optimal freshness, it is best to divide the treats into smaller portions and use a portion at a time. That way, you don’t have to worry about any treats that were made long ago going to waste. Additionally, it is important to use fresh ingredients when making homemade dog treats and make sure they are thoroughly cooked and cooled before freezing, as this will improve the treats’ shelf life.

Do dog treats expire?

Yes, dog treats can expire just like human food or other food. Most dog treats will have a best before or expiration date printed somewhere on the packaging. It’s important to check for this, as expired or spoiled treats may be unsafe for your dog to eat.

If it does not have an expiration date, then it’s best to discard the treats after a few months of opening the package. Additionally, you should always store dog treats away from direct sunlight, humidity and heat as these can cause them to go bad much faster.

Furthermore, it’s important to check that dog treats haven’t been contaminated by moisture or pests prior to giving them to your dog. If you cannot determine this, then it is best to discard the treats.
